WebCambridge Latin Course. The five books in the Cambridge Latin Course take students from beginner to GCSE level. The books are set firmly in the cultural context of the Roman world in the first century AD and is the most successful Latin course in the UK. With nearly 4,000,000 copies sold, its methods are well established and highly effective. WebWelcome to the Cambridge Latin Course. With a 50 year history of development and revision, the Cambridge Latin Course (CLC) has established itself as the leading beginner's course for Latin. In addition, … WebWe estimate that over 90% of secondary schools that offer Latin use the course, which carefully integrates the teaching of Latin with Roman culture. With the help of the UK Department for Education, we have developed a variety of print and digital additional resources, to enable schools without specialist teachers to deliver the course.
